Output e3c598bf1104d82acc80bd174a5eeb517794e24c33932841574d38ad978bd064:1

value
170475304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9842d11d969f074dd49b9b85d3ee163731ee7dee OP_EQUAL
address
3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k
transaction
e3c598bf1104d82acc80bd174a5eeb517794e24c33932841574d38ad978bd064
spent
true